School Overview

Four Heroes Elementary is a public school located in Lakewood, Washington. It is a school in Clover Park School District district.

According to the Washington state assessment result, 27% of students are proficient in Math learning and 33%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 710 students through grade PK to 5. The students to teacher ratio is 16 to 1 where a total of 45 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 45 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Four Heroes Elementary and the students to teacher ratio is 16 to 1. All teachers are certified. 64.4%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
